敏捷开发已成为企业提升软件交付效率与质量的核心方法论,然而,业务部门与技术团队之间的术语壁垒,往往导致需求传递失真、协作效率低下。本文基于行业实践与权威研究,整理出一份敏捷开发术语对照表,帮助业务与技术团队打破沟通壁垒,实现高效协作。
一、业务语言→技术语言:需求拆解的“解码器”
1. 用户故事(User Story)→ 敏捷需求单元
- 业务语言:作为【用户角色】,我希望【实现功能】,以便【达成业务价值】。
- 技术语言:一个独立的、可测试的需求单元,需满足INVEST原则(独立、可协商、有价值、可估算、小型、可测试)。
- 示例:
- 业务语言:作为电商用户,我希望在商品详情页查看库存数量,以便决定是否下单。
- 技术语言:实现商品详情页库存展示功能,需集成库存API,支持实时数据更新。
2. 史诗(Epic)→ 技术需求池
- 业务语言:大型业务目标,需拆解为多个用户故事。
- 技术语言:高层次需求容器,需通过Backlog Refinement(待办事项列表细化)拆解为可执行的用户故事。
- 示例:
- 业务语言:优化电商平台的用户体验。
- 技术语言:将“用户体验优化”拆解为“商品详情页加载速度提升”“购物车流程简化”等用户故事。
3. 迭代(Iteration)→ 开发周期
- 业务语言:固定周期的交付周期,通常为2-4周。
- 技术语言:Scrum中的Sprint,需完成迭代计划会议(Sprint Planning Meeting)、每日站会(Daily Scrum)、迭代评审会议(Sprint Review Meeting)与迭代回顾会议(Sprint Retrospective Meeting)。
- 示例:
- 业务语言:本季度需完成3次迭代,每次迭代交付可用的功能。
- 技术语言:每2周为一个Sprint,共6个Sprint,每个Sprint交付经过测试验证的增量功能。
3. 验收标准(Acceptance Criteria)→ 技术交付门槛
- 业务语言:功能交付需满足的业务条件。
- 技术语言:用户故事可交付的验收标准,需通过验收测试驱动开发(ATDD)实现。
- 示例:
- 业务语言:用户下单后需收到订单确认邮件。
- 技术语言:用户提交订单后,系统需自动触发邮件服务,邮件内容需包含订单号、商品信息、金额,且邮件发送成功率需≥99.9%。
二、技术语言→业务语言:进度透明的“翻译官”
1. 燃尽图(Burndown Chart)→ 进度可视化工具
- 技术语言:以时间为横轴、剩余工作量为纵轴的图形化工具,展示迭代进度。
- 业务语言:项目进度的“晴雨表”,红色曲线表示剩余工作量,绿色虚线表示理想进度。
- 示例:
- 技术语言:当前迭代剩余30个故事点,预计3天后完成。
- 业务语言:项目进度正常,剩余工作量约3天完成。
2. 完成的定义(Definition of Done,DoD)→ 质量交付标准
- 技术语言:可交付成果需满足的验收标准,包括代码质量、测试覆盖率、文档完整性等。
- 业务语言:产品交付的“合格证”,确保功能可用、稳定、可维护。
- 示例:
- 技术语言:DoD包括代码通过SonarQube扫描、单元测试覆盖率≥80%、用户手册更新。
- 业务语言:功能开发完成后,需通过质量检查、测试验证,并更新用户文档。
3. 迭代(Iteration)→ 敏捷开发周期
- 业务语言:固定时间周期内的开发活动,通常为2-4周。
- 技术语言:从需求分析、设计、编码、测试到部署的全流程,采用Scrum或Kanban方法。
- 示例:
- 业务语言:本次迭代将完成支付功能开发。
- 技术语言:本次Sprint为期2周,目标交付支付功能,包括支付接口集成、测试用例编写、上线部署。
二、技术语言→业务语言:成果呈现的“翻译官”
1. 燃尽图(Burn Down Chart)→ 进度可视化工具
- 技术语言:用图形展示剩余工作量与时间的关系,Y轴为剩余故事点,X轴为时间。
- 业务语言:项目进度的“进度条”,直观显示任务完成情况。
- 示例:
- 技术语言:当前燃尽图显示剩余工作量为15个故事点,预计3天内完成。
- 业务语言:项目进度正常,剩余工作量约3天完成。
2. 持续集成(Continuous Integration,CI)→ 自动化质量保障
- 技术语言:代码提交后自动触发编译、测试,快速发现错误。
- 业务语言:每次代码更新后,系统自动检查代码质量,确保功能稳定。
- 示例:
- 技术语言:通过Jenkins实现CI,每次提交触发SonarQube扫描。
- 业务语言:开发提交代码后,系统自动检测代码缺陷,避免问题流入生产环境。
3. 最小可行产品(MVP)→ 业务价值验证
- 业务语言:快速推出核心功能,验证市场反馈。
- 技术语言:优先实现核心功能,采用轻量级技术栈,快速迭代。
- 示例:
- 业务语言:先推出基础版本,收集用户反馈后再优化。
- 技术语言:使用React+Node.js快速搭建MVP,后续根据反馈扩展功能。
三、技术语言→业务语言:成果呈现的“翻译官”
1. 用户故事点数(Story Points)→ 需求复杂度评估
- 技术语言:基于功能复杂度、风险等因素估算的相对工作量单位。
- 业务语言:衡量需求难度的“标尺”,帮助业务方理解开发成本。
- 示例:
- 技术语言:用户故事A估算为3点,用户故事B估算为5点。
- 业务语言:用户故事B比A更复杂,开发时间更长。
2. 持续交付(Continuous Delivery)→ 快速响应市场
- 技术语言:代码提交后自动触发构建、测试、部署流程,确保软件随时可发布。
- 业务语言:快速迭代产品,抢占市场先机。
- 示例:
- 技术语言:通过Jenkins+GitLab实现CI/CD,代码提交后10分钟内完成部署。
- 业务语言:每周发布新版本,快速响应客户需求。
3. 技术债务(Technical Debt)→ 隐性成本管控
- 技术语言:因短期决策导致的代码质量下降、架构不合理等问题,需后续投入资源修复。
- 业务语言:避免因技术债务导致产品竞争力下降。
- 示例:
- 技术语言:某模块圈复杂度达45,TDR(技术负债指数)为22%,需重构。
- 业务语言:若不重构,产品缺陷率将上升70%,交付周期延长40%。
二、工具链推荐:术语落地的“实战利器”
- 需求管理:Jira(免费版支持基础需求管理,企业版 15/用户/月)
- 协作工具:Confluence(知识库管理, 9800/年)
- 自动化测试:Selenium(开源免费)、TestComplete($2495/年/用户)
- 持续集成:GitLab CI/CD(社区版免费,企业版 30/月)
三、结语:术语对照表是协作的“桥梁”
敏捷开发术语对照表不仅是业务与技术的“翻译官”,更是团队协作的“润滑剂”。通过统一术语体系,企业可实现:
- 需求精准传递:避免因术语歧义导致的返工与延误。
- 成本透明可控:将技术债务纳入项目预算,避免隐性成本。
- 效率显著提升:通过标准化协作流程,缩短需求响应周期。
- 质量持续改进:建立可量化的交付标准,提升客户满意度。
扫描下方二维码,一个老毕登免费为你解答更多软件开发疑问!

物业管理工单AI调度方案:维修响应缩短至30分钟的核心算法
物业报修总是慢半拍?业主群里天天吐槽维修不及时?物业管理人员为工单分配焦头烂额?别慌!今天给大家揭秘一套超实用的物业工单 AI 调度方案,手把手教你用核心算法把维修响应时间从几小时压缩到 30 分钟内,让业主满意度直线飙升!据中国物业管理协会发布的《2023 年物业管理行业发展报告》显示,在业主对物业的投诉中,维修响应不及时占比高达 38%。而当维修响应时间控制在 30 分钟以内时,业主对物业的
电商网站加速方案:WooCommerce加载从5s到0.9s的实操
你的 WooCommerce 电商网站是不是也总被用户吐槽 “加载慢如龟”?明明商品超有吸引力,却因为 5 秒的加载时间,白白流失了大量潜在客户!别慌!今天手把手教你把网站加载速度从 5 秒直接干到 0.9 秒,让你的店铺直接起飞!根据 Akamai 的研究报告显示,网页加载时间每延迟 1 秒,就会导致用户转化率下降 7%,销售额降低 11% ,用户跳出率增加 16%。想象一下,每天几百上千的访
APP开发后如何做A/B测试? (转化率提升指南!界面/文案/按钮优化案例)
辛辛苦苦开发的 APP,转化率却总是上不去?根据麦肯锡发布的《2024 年移动应用用户行为报告》显示,经过科学 A/B 测试优化的 APP,平均转化率能提升 35%!想要让界面、文案、按钮成为转化 “利器”,A/B 测试绝对是必备技能。今天就通过真实案例,手把手教你用 A/B 测试提升 APP 转化率!一、为啥 A/B 测试是转化率的 “加速器”?用数据说话先看两组真实数据:某电商 APP 对商品
APP开发后如何做热更新? (动态修复BUG!不重新上架的更新方案)
APP 刚上线就发现严重 BUG,难道只能等重新上架 “干着急”?据 App Annie 发布的《2024 年移动应用质量报告》显示,因等待重新上架修复问题,平均每个 APP 会流失 12% 的用户。而热更新技术能让你绕过应用商店审核,动态修复 BUG!今天就手把手教你 APP 热更新的实现方案,让你的应用随时 “满血复活”。一、为啥热更新成了开发者的 “救命稻草”?先看一组真实数据:某热门游戏